In the Gambia, the current trained teachers in secondary education, male (% of male teachers) is 75.5%, which reflects a decrease of 1.9% (-2.5%) compared to 2020.

Gambia Male secondary teachers between 2013 and 2021
| Period |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2021 | 75.5% | -1.9% |
| 2020 | 77.4% | -18.5% |
| 2019 | 95.8% | -4.2% |
| 2018 | 100% | +4.6% |
| 2017 | 95.4% | +3.5% |
| 2015 | 92% | -2% |
| 2014 | 93.9% | +3.6% |
| 2013 | 90.3% |
